Select Board advances seven CPA project requests
The Select Board endorsed seven Community Preservation applications covering town land under its care, including Packer-Ellis tennis and McDonald Court resurfacing, a Leonard Field Pavilion master plan, a Nutile Field master plan, Greenway safety work and 140 balcony seats in Town Hall. The vote awarded no money; it sends the applications as written to the Winchester Committee on Community Preservation, which decides what to recommend. Anything recommended would still need approval at fall Town Meeting.

Jehlen backs Barber in 2nd Middlesex Senate primary
State Sen. Pat Jehlen endorsed state Rep. Christine Barber Friday in the Democratic primary for the 2nd Middlesex Senate seat, which includes Winchester.

First Congregational Church to host summer youth program
First Congregational Church in Winchester is taking registrations for its free three-day "Stepping Stones Adventures" program, running Aug. 24-26 with Bible lessons, games, arts and STEM projects for grades K-5.

Library brings crafts and resources to the Farmers Market
Winchester Public Library staff are at the Farmers Market today, Aug. 22, from 9 a.m. to 1 p.m. with crafts and information on library programs.

Winchester Cultural Council awards $14,625 in local arts grants
The Winchester Cultural Council awarded $14,625 across 21 grants in its 2026 program, funded through the Massachusetts Cultural Council and the town budget.
